Summary of MEGA Cloud Storage

MEGA was released in 2013 by Kim Dotcom, following the controversial shutdown of his previous file-sharing service, Megaupload. From its creation, MEGA has actually positioned itself as a privacy-centric alternative to other cloud storage companies, using end-to-end encryption to ensure that only the user and those they clearly share their files with can access the saved data. With over 160 million users globally, MEGA has become among the most popular cloud storage services, particularly preferred by those who prioritize security and privacy.

Key Features

1. End-to-End Encryption

One of MEGA's standout functions is its dedication to security through end-to-end encryption. This implies that all data kept on MEGA is secured on the user's gadget before being published, and just the user has the file encryption key. Even MEGA's servers do not have access to your files, ensuring that your data is secure from unauthorized gain access to, including prospective federal government demands.

2. Generous Free Storage

MEGA uses among the most generous free storage plans in the industry, providing users with 20 GB of free storage. Additionally, users can earn up to 15 GB of perk storage through numerous accomplishments, such as setting up the desktop and mobile apps or referring good friends to the service. Nevertheless, it's essential to keep in mind that the benefit storage is short-lived and will end after a certain duration unless more accomplishments are opened or the user upgrades to a paid strategy.

3. Cross-Platform Availability

MEGA is offered on a vast array of platforms, consisting of desktop apps for Windows, macOS, and Linux, along with mobile apps for iOS and Android. There are likewise internet browser extensions for Chrome and Firefox, which incorporate effortlessly with MEGA's web customer. This cross-platform support ensures that users can access and manage their files from essentially any gadget.

4. File Versioning and Recovery

MEGA consists of file versioning, permitting users to keep and restore previous versions of files. This feature is especially helpful for collaborative work, where changes to documents require to be tracked, or in scenarios where unexpected modifications need to be reversed. In addition, MEGA provides a recovery option for deleted files, which are saved in a "rubbish bin" and can be brought back within a specific timeframe.

5. MEGAchat: Secure Communication

Beyond storage, MEGA provides a built-in, encrypted chat platform called MEGAchat. This function permits users to interact firmly through text, audio, and video calls, with the very same level of encryption applied to the saved files. This makes MEGA an attractive option for companies and users who need secure communication channels in addition to file storage.

Security and Privacy

Security is MEGA's main selling point. The service uses AES-128 encryption for information at rest and TLS encryption for data in transit. While some might argue that AES-256 is a stronger alternative, AES-128 stays extremely secure and would take centuries to break using existing computing innovation. Furthermore, MEGA's client-side apps are open source, implying that their code is openly readily available for analysis. This openness permits security experts learn more to validate that MEGA's file encryption techniques are implemented properly.

MEGA also sticks to the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), applying these privacy requirements to all users worldwide, not just those in the European Union. This dedication to privacy is additional reinforced by MEGA's decision to prevent storing user information in the United States, where privacy laws are less strict.

However, while MEGA can not access the material of user files, it does collect metadata, such as IP addresses and account activity, which might potentially be accessed by police if required. Despite this, MEGA remains among the most secure and private cloud storage services available today.

Prices and Plans

MEGA offers a get more information tiered prices structure to cater to various user needs. The strategies are as follows:

Free Plan: 20 GB of storage with vibrant transfer limits.
Pro Lite: EUR4.99/ month for 400 GB of storage and 1 TB of transfer quota.
Pro I: EUR9.99/ month for 2 TB of storage and 2 TB of transfer quota.
Pro II: EUR19.99/ month for 8 TB of storage and 8 TB of transfer quota.
Pro III: EUR29.99/ month for 16 TB of storage and 16 TB of transfer quota.
Organization Plan: EUR10/user/month, with unrestricted storage homepage and transfer, designed for groups with a minimum of 3 users.

These costs are competitive, especially when considering the level of security and privacy used by MEGA. Business plan, with its endless storage and transfer capabilities, is especially appealing for companies that deal with big volumes of sensitive information.

Usability and Performance

MEGA is normally easy to use, with an uncomplicated interface that might appear slightly outdated however is highly practical. The service uses two modes of file synchronization: complete sync, which synchronizes all files in between your device and here the cloud, and selective sync, which permits you to choose specific folders to sync. This versatility is useful for managing storage on gadgets with minimal space.

Upload and download speeds on MEGA are competitive, frequently matching or going beyond those of other leading cloud storage service providers. This efficiency, integrated with the ability to throttle bandwidth usage, makes sure that MEGA can be used effectively even on slower web connections.

Cooperation and File Sharing

MEGA's concentrate on security does place some restrictions on its collective functions compared to other services like Google Drive or Microsoft OneDrive. For example, MEGA does not integrate with third-party performance tools or email services, which can be a downside for users who need seamless integration with tools like Gmail or Microsoft Office.

However, MEGA does provide robust file sharing abilities, including the ability to share files through links that MEGA storage can be password-protected and set to end after a particular duration. These features make MEGA a great choice for users who need to share large files safely, however who do not need the advanced collaborative tools provided by other companies.
